To achieve a professional-looking linseed oil finish on wood, follow these steps:

  1. Sand the wood surface to remove any imperfections and create a smooth surface.
  2. Apply a thin coat of linseed oil using a brush or cloth, making sure to spread it evenly.
  3. Allow the oil to penetrate the wood for about 15-20 minutes.
  4. Wipe off any excess oil with a clean cloth.
  5. Let the wood dry completely for at least 24 hours before applying additional coats if desired.
  6. Repeat the process of applying thin coats of linseed oil and wiping off excess until you achieve the desired finish.
  7. Allow the final coat to dry completely before using or handling the wood.

By following these steps carefully, you can achieve a professional-looking linseed oil finish on wood.

How can I achieve a smooth finish on wood by thinning boiled linseed oil?

To achieve a smooth finish on wood by thinning boiled linseed oil, mix the oil with a solvent like mineral spirits or turpentine. Apply the thinned oil in thin, even coats, allowing each coat to dry completely before applying the next. Sand lightly between coats for a smoother finish.

Can wood glue be applyied over linseed oil finish?

It can be, but the Linseed oil will inhibit it's ability to soak into the wood. If I had to do this, I would insert a 'biscuit' or a dowel for added strength.

Can I apply water-based polyurethane over linseed oil for a protective finish on my wood project?

No, it is not recommended to apply water-based polyurethane over linseed oil for a protective finish on wood projects. The two finishes may not adhere well together, leading to potential issues with the finish. It is best to stick to one type of finish for a consistent and durable result.
